Quote:
Originally Posted by King Glorious
How come to be "Lukas'd" doesn't mean to be like:

I mean, he's had a little success with 3yos.

Tank's Prospect - won the preakness and DNF'd in the Belmont, never running again.

Winning Colors - Never really the same after the Preakness. Stephens more to blame for that one I guess.

Tabasco Cat - won the preakness and belmont, then closed out his career going 1 for 6.

Thunder Gulch - Didn't make it to the BC of his 3yo year before being done.

Timber Country - Retired after Preakness.

Grindstone - I got a call a few minutes after the derby from a friend saying he was so messed up going into the derby, that immediately after the race the connections knew he was finished.

Editor's Note - After his Super Derby win, ran 11 more times with one win, an alw race. That was his only ITM performance, and 7 of those 11 races were double digit losses.

Charismatic - Broke down in the Belmont.

Commendable - you gotta be kidding me.

Cat Thief - Useful and did get the fluke BCC win. Worst crop in the last twenty years except for the Big Brown crop.

Serena's Song - She stayed good for a long time. Tailed off a bit at the end.

Sharp Cat - Got better with age.

Lady's Secret - Tailed off pretty bad at the end there.

Sacahuista - Nice filly

Most of those you list tailed off real bad, burned out or got hurt.
I also did mention he was more notorious with his 2yos in the 80s.

For a recent horse ... I would have liked to have seen Zaftig run on dirt again after her Acorn win last year.

In just her 5th lifetime start, Zaftig won the Acorn with a 113 Beyer.

Since they've been published in the DRF in 1990, here are the top 3 all-time fastest winning Beyers in the Acorn.

* 2008: Zaftig (113)
* 1993: Sky Beauty (107)
* 1997: Sharp Cat (103)

At one point - Sky Beauty was 12-for-12 with 7 Grade 1 wins at Belmont Park. She was the queen of Belmont.

Sharp Cat won back-to-back Grade 1's by daylight with Beyers of 112 and 119 at Belmont in her final two starts there.

Zaftig ran exactly 8.5 lengths faster than the average winning Acorn figure... and the Acorn is a very serious race. Winners over that span include Meadow Star, Prospectors Delite, Sky Beauty, Inside Information, Sharp Cat, Jersey Girl, Three Ring, Bird Town, and Round Pond.


Zaftig came back injured .. and made just one more start in her career. She finished 3rd off the layoff in last years synthetic BC Filly and Mare Sprint and got hurt again. It sounded a lot like her decision to run in the BC last year was an owners decision...and she was rushed to it.
